Transaction c74cea6b3035aa0af367b74ac1af1fb5c65001e4ea32db0574062e0dc985de06
1 Input
1 Outputs
- c74cea6b3035aa0af367b74ac1af1fb5c65001e4ea32db0574062e0dc985de06:0
value 59374
address 1GTC93FYg22EpHXzow2esuQLYGjHyrXUGn